HÔTEL POSTA * * * *
Hotel with medieval cachet on the cathedral square undergoing a meticulous restoration
On the cathedral square, it has existed since 1515: one of the oldest hotels in Italy, managed by the Sidoli-Terrachini family since 1919. But its history goes back even further, since the palace was built in 1280 to house the Captain of the People, governor of the Reggio commune. It has a true medieval feel and has been meticulously restored. The interiors are worthy of a noble residence, with large frescoed salons, antique furniture and romantic bedrooms. Fitness room and bicycles on loan.
